click()函数不在任何浏览器控制台上

时间:2017-11-07 17:50:34

标签: javascript google-chrome firefox console.log

当我在浏览器上打开网站时。现在我想通过每个浏览器都有的javascript控制台点击按钮。按钮有类,网站没有使用jquery所以代码将是纯javascript。

  

document.getElementsByClassName(' BTN橙色&#39)触发。('单击&#39);   document.getElementsByClassName(' BTN橙色&#39)。单击();

感谢您抽出宝贵时间帮助我。

1 个答案:

答案 0 :(得分:1)

document.getElementsByClassName('btn-orange')[0].click();
  

这样可行,因为    document.getElementsByClassName('btn-orange')会给你一个选定的DOM元素数组,即使你只有一个元素   classname,它将在数组的第一个位置,然后你调用   在该元素上调用click事件。